From the Times of 24 Jan 2026: NEWBERY Nigel Colin died peacefully at home on 19th January, aged 93. He was dearly loved by Gilly, wife of 60 years, his two daughters, Georgina and Beatrice, and son, Alex (deceased), as well as by grandchildren, godchildren, wider family and friends. Nigel will be remembered for being the one “Oxford man” in the Oxford and Cambridge First Overland Expedition, driving from London to Singapore in 1955. He was s of Surg Cdr Douglas Arnold NEWBERY RN 1902-kas1941 and as her 1 h Janet Dorothy 1906-99 (Mrs Reginald Young) d of Col Bernard Ramsden JAMES 1864-1936 and Hon Angela Mary KAY-SHUTTLEWORTH 1872-1967 d of 1 Baron SHUTTLEWORTH 1844-1939 and Blanche Marion PARISH 1851-1924 scion of that gentry family f/o Bawburgh. He m 1966 Gillian b 1940 d of Capt Michael Valentine Paul FLEMING 1913-kas1940 (gt gs of Sir Philip ROSE 1 Bt 1816-83) and Letitia Blanche BORTHWICK 1913-2001 (gd of Sir Thomas BORTHWICK 1 Bt 1835-1912 who was f of 1 & only Baron WHITBURGH 1874-1967), and had a son and two daus as above.
